About The Position

Allied Universal® is hiring a Medical Assistant / Emergency Medical Technician. The Medical Assistant/ Emergency Medical Technician (EMT) will provide security for a manufacturing facility and when called upon, respond to medical emergencies, and provide medical care.

Responsibilities

  • Respond to emergency calls inside the community and administer appropriate medical care
  • Gather patient information and begin treatment based on signs and symptoms and data collected on scene
  • Transfer care and give a pass down to incoming Fire-Rescue unit
  • Complete an EPCR (Electronic Patient Care Report) on all Patient contact
  • Perform security functions on property (patrol, access and egress control)
  • Complete detailed medical incident reports, as applicable
  • Watch for irregular or unusual conditions that may create security concerns or safety hazards
  • Sound alarms or calls the fire department in case of fire
  • Triage a patient, take vitals, control bleeding, treat minor wounds as well as stabilize major wounds until Emergency Medical Service (EMS) arrives
  • Apply medical expertise when someone is having a seizure, has a head injury, neck/ back injury, heat stroke, heart attack, stroke, diabetic fits, broken bones, amputations etc.
  • Escalate and activate EMS when appropriate
